Sultan of Brunei’s Aston Martin collection has at least 118 cars. It has extreme rarity like the One-77 to James Bond drives such as the DB5. Furthermore, it includes especially commission projects such as the AM3 and the AM4 as well.
Aston Martin V8 Vantage Special Series
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in V8 Vantage Special Series I and II shown in black, silver, and red colors](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/a5f0a253-23e7-45fa-931b-29b9bf4e1100.png)
On the request of, Hassanal Bolkiah, four Aston Martin V8 Vantage Special Series I models were produced. The Series I models which include one sedan and three coupes were based on the classic 1961 DB4 Zagato.
Besides that, the Sultan of Brunei and his brother Prince Jeffri also asked the British manufacturer to make Special Series II sedan models.
So far, three such models have been reported with #70508, #70509, and #70510 chassis numbers. Meanwhile, before Series III models were visualized, Sultan and his brother asked Aston Martin to scrap the project.
Aston Martin AM3
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in AM3 shown in charcoal, black, and red colors](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/ba369c13-e9c1-4978-8292-fe84a5b4b251.png)
In 1995, the AM3 came into existence after a special order by the Sultan of Brunei. Scott A. Barras at Pininfarina Studi e Ricerchi designed the AM3 at Pininfarina and Turin-based Carrozzeria Coggiola built it. It was based on the Aston Martin Vantage 600 and features its chassis.
There are at least three Aston Martin AM3s in the Sultan’s collection. They are in black, charcoal, and red colors. All belong to the 1996 model year.
Even though the AM3 was not sold as a production car, its 1/43 scale model was made by Ban Seng.
Aston Martin AM4
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in AM4 show in black, silver, and red colors](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/e0a92ad4-c2b9-4231-b88e-7d8492aa21f0.png)
Aston Martin presented AM1 to AM5 rendition to the Sultan of Brunei and his team. However, only AM3 and AM4 were approved.
Details of the remaining ones are with Aston Martin and its client only. That said, the Aston Martin AM4 as one of the notable Brunei cars reminds me of the older DB5 or DB6 models.
He owns three AM4 models, according to the leaks. However, some sources claim he has four AM4s.
Aston Martin One-77
![Stock images of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in One-77 shown, not the actual model in the Sultan's car collection](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/1c7ceaa0-ca29-437f-a736-8eeee3457466.png)
The Sultan is known to own 10 out of 77 units of the Aston Martin One-77, a limited-edition hypercar. The One-77 houses a 7.3L V12 engine delivering 750 horsepower and a top speed of 220 mph. The average value of the One-77 in the auction market is around $1.6 million.
Aston Martin DB7 Models
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in DB7 shown in black color along with an interior view which has grey seats](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/1f468708-f4f9-4dc7-ab46-75df03aaa0d4.png)
The Sultan’s collection includes up to 10 Aston Martin DB7 coupes and convertibles. Three coupes have yellow, black, and charcoal colors while one convertible is painted green. That said, in total, Aston Martin only made 7,000 units of the DB7.
Aston Martin DB7 Zagato
![Stock images of the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in DB7 Zagato in black color, it doesn't represents actual car from Sultan's car collection](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/97532f9e-5174-413e-a0ed-1d1188e9186d.png)
The Aston Martin DB7 Zagato was a limited edition version of the Vantage. Only 100 units were made. The Sultan’s collection has two DB7 Zagato units with signature 'double-bubble' Zagato roofline. If you were to put a regular model on sale, it could fetch nearly $189,058 in auctions.
Aston Martin Vantage Models
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in Vantage models shown in black and blue along with an interior view which features beige seats](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/814f012a-c4f5-4887-b070-b859188d5753.png)
Dupont Registry claims that the Sultan of Brunei’s car collection has up to 18 Aston Martin Vantage models with the V8 engine. Meanwhile, he also owns five Vantage with the V12 engines. Some models are colored in black, red, and blue and belong to either the 1994 or 1995 model years.
Aston Martin Lagonda
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in Lagonda shown in gold and black colors along with a stock image of marron Lagonda model](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/6946e969-04c1-44c4-8ffa-3288ad749855.png)
The Lagonda is just another limited-production model in numerous luxury Brunei cars. Only 645 units were ever made and each ran on a 5.3L V6 engine.
Reportedly, the Sultan’s garage has 17 Lagondas. One is a 1973 Lagonda sedan in black while the other is from the 1989 model year and has golden color.
Meanwhile, the Sultan also owns the Aston Martin Lagonda Vignale, a concept car. In 1995, It was sold to him for around $4 million. In 2025, its value is close to $8.2 million.

Aston Martin DB4
![Stock images of the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in DB4 shown in blue, silver, British Green, and blue colors, it doesn't represents actual cars from the Sultan's car collection](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/746ac1e2-2d04-4756-8302-5a9be8e5a683.png)
Another one of the British luxuries, the Aston Martin DB4 has managed to pierce its way into Sultan’s car compound. He owns two units of the DB4 with each having an average value of $753,383. That said, one of Sultan’s Aston Martin DB4 with the GT Zagato specs was on auction on eBay in 2014, according to Complex.
Aston Martin DB5
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in DB5 shown in silver along with an interior view which features dark grey theme](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/ea031d7a-b44d-4e25-b6d1-625276d63b35.png)
The Sultan of Brunei’s 007 or James Bonda cars make rounds in enthusiast circles. He owns two silver DB5s from 1963 and 1965. That said, the DB5, a car featured in Goldfinger (1964) has quite a demand in the market with each being asked for an average price of $838,568.
Aston Martin DB6
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in DB6 show in blue from front and back along with an interior view which features grey seats](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/10027aff-2723-4ffc-8fc7-0c29d40749ce.png)
Around 1,788 units of the DB6 were made between 1965 and 1970 and the Sultan of Brunei’s car collection has three of them. One is the 1970 Aston Martin DB6 Volante model with dark blue paint.
Aston Martin V8 Zagato
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in V8 Zagato shown in black with black top](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/fe1a50a9-0d49-45b1-add6-9092d0fee5d6.png)
The Aston Martin V8 Zagato was not mass-produced. Only 57 coupes and 37 volante/convertibles were made. Meanwhile, the Sultan of Brunei owns three units combined from both body styles.
The 1986 Zagato Convertible and the 1976 Zagato Coupe are in black paint while the third one’s details remain private for now.
Aston Martin Virage
![Sultan of Brunei's Aston Martin Virage shown in grey, yellow, red, and blue colors](https://cdn.vipfortunes.com/news/a29af814-9f52-49e4-a013-561239825e81.png)
The Virage has the highest number of units in the Sultan of Brunei’s Aston Martin collection. He has around 37 Virages in his garage. However, some sources claim he owns only 26 models.
Besides that, some of the Sultan of Brunei’s former cars are up for sale. The Aston Martin V8 6.3 Litre 'Wide Body Virage Volante is being sold by Nicholas Mee and Co. Furthermore, Bonhams is trying to auction a 1999 Aston Martin Volante LWB 2+2 Convertible and asking for $87,000 to $100,000.
One more Virage from 1990 which belonged to the younger brother of the Sultan of Brunei, Jefri Bolkiah was sold for around $30,000 in 2022 by Collecting Cars.
That said, there are other variants of this Aston Martin such as the Virage Lagonda and the Virage Superleggera that exist. Most of them are owned by Hassanal Bolkiah, his brother, and the rest of the Brunei royal family members.
